Fundraising Specialist

Remote Full-time
Note: while this is a non-paid, volunteer role, it can provide you with valuable experience for your resume and references from our organization if you are successful.The Educational Equality Institute, an NGO based in Norway committed to educating and thereby empowering disadvantaged girls.In response to the war in Ukraine, we started the project: “Together for Ukraine”. Free educational programs where we, together with our partners, will help 100.000 Ukrainians shape their future through education, upskilling, and employment.We are looking for a volunteer Fundraising Specialist who is responsible for overseeing and managing all aspects of fundraising campaigns and activities at TEEI.Role ScopeDevelop and implement fundraising strategies that align with TEEI's mission and goals.Arrange meetings with partners and communicate regularly with them to maintain strong partnerships and explore potential collaborations. Research and identify potential new partners, and develop strategies to build relationships with them.Explore innovative and effective ways to generate funding for the NGO, including researching and identifying new fundraising strategies.Track fundraising progress, analyze data, and report results to senior leadership.Work closely with other departments, such as marketing and communications, to ensure fundraising efforts align with overall organizational goals.RequirementsAt least 2 years of experience in fundraising, development, or a related field.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build relationships with donors and communicate effectively with team members.Excellent organizational skills, with the ability to manage multiple tasks and priorities and work effectively in a fast-paced environment.Familiarity with fundraising software, online platforms, and other tools to support fundraising efforts (Salesforce, Classy, Fundly, Everydayhero, Bloomerang, DonorPerfect, Mailchimp, etc.)Willingness to identify opportunities to automate and streamline fundraising processes, and implement tools and software to make fundraising efforts more efficient.At TEEI, we offer a range of exciting opportunities for volunteers to make a real impact. As a volunteer, you can expect:Remote and flexible scheduling: We only require a minimum of 6 hours of work per week, and you can choose when to work based on your schedule and availability.The chance to join a highly motivated multinational team: You'll work alongside other passionate individuals from around the world, all dedicated to making a positive difference in Ukraine.The opportunity to influence the daily lives and future of Ukrainians: By contributing to TEEI's projects, you'll be helping to shape the future of Ukraine and make a tangible impact on the lives of its people.Creative freedom and the ability to acquire new skills: We encourage our volunteers to think outside the box and come up with innovative solutions to the challenges we face. As a result, you'll have the opportunity to develop new skills and broaden your experience in a supportive and collaborative environment.Great networking and educational opportunities: By working with TEEI, you'll have the chance to connect with other professionals in your field and learn from their experiences and expertise.Job meaningfulness and tangible results: Above all, volunteering with TEEI is a chance to make a meaningful difference in the world and see the tangible results of your efforts.Originally posted on Himalayas
